What they do

A Production Plant Supervisor oversees operations and employees in a production plant. Responsible for maintaining a safe and secure work environment. Establishes and implements improvements for cost reduction, quality, and safety programs. May supervise and direct the purchasing and stores functions as directed. May coordinate technical training programs and documentation. Directs and coaches plant supervision.

Job Description

Role Summary:
The Supervisor of the Production Department in the Pellet Plant is responsible for ensuring the Plant reliability, efficiency, and availability of equipment critical to pellet production. This role requires monitoring plant productivity adhering to the quality requirement, optimizing equipment performance, and ensuring compliance with safety and quality standards.
Key Responsibilities:
Production and Reliability Management
  • To plan, schedule, and monitor plant production for achieving the targets
  • To ensure optimal functioning of equipment pertaining to Beneficiation plant Plant Optimization and Upgrades
  • To monitor and record the Plant performance and recommend process improvements or upgrades
  • To identify bottlenecks in plant
  • To ensure the parameters as required Safety and Compliance
  • To follow safety standards, procedures, and regulations.
  • To conduct regular safety audits, risk assessments of the jobs undertaken. Resource Management
  • To identify and utilize resources to avoid downtime while optimizing costs. Reporting and Analysis
  • To prepare MIS reports on plant performance, maintenance activities, and downtime analysis.
  • To Maintain accurate records of specific consumption
  • To track record of the available resources
Qualifications and Skills:
Education and Experience Technical Skills Soft Skills
  • Bachelor's degree in mechanical/metallurgy engineering or a related field (master's preferred).
  • Min 2 to 5 to years of experience in Production, preferably in Pellet plants or similar heavy industry.
  • Strong understanding of Pelletization processes, equipment and Operation
  • Familiarity with industry standards and regulations for health, safety, and environment.
  • Effective communication and interpersonal skills to engage with internal and external stakeholders.
  • Analytical and problem solving skills to address operational challenges. Certifications (Optional):
  • Certifications in Reliability-Centered Maintenance (RCM), Root Cause Analysis (RCA), or similar fields are a plus.
